smedge Posted July 25, 2008 Share Posted July 25, 2008 +1 to the visi-therm stealth. Very consistent temps and also it's encased in a black composite plastic so its much harder to break than the glass heaters. Being all black it will blend in nicely with a black background if you have one. Link to comment

disaster999 Posted July 26, 2008 Share Posted July 26, 2008 go with the stealth..im done with glass heaters! also ill go with an one size up than recommended heater. say you need a 50watt heater for your tank per recommendation on the package...ill get a 75 watt, i found out that it keeps the water at a much constant temp.
